A 35-YEAR-OLD man has appeared before Blackburn magistrates charged with murder.
Lee Kenyon, of Hall Street, Blackburn, was sent in custody to Preston Crown Court charged with the murder of James Murray on Monday.
He is also charged with wounding Jordan Barton with a machete with intent to cause him grievous bodily harm and possession of a machete in Grimshaw Park on the previous day.
Kenyon, who spoke only to confirm his details, will appear before the crown court tomorrow on the murder charge and on November 6 for the other charge.
He was told that a judge at the crown court may eventually deal with both matters at the same time.
Gareth Price, defending, did not apply for bail.
